The intersection of storytelling and campaigning requires careful handling. There is a fine line between and exploitation . Ethical campaigns ensure that survivors have agency over how their stories are used and are not "re-traumatized" for the sake of a viral moment. The focus should remain on the survivor's strength and the systemic changes needed, rather than just the "spectacle" of their trauma.
